Brief info about Vinted 

Vinted Marketplace is the largest online international C2C marketplace in Europe dedicated to second-hand fashion, with a growing member base of over 80 million registered members spanning 19 markets in Europe and North America. With a mission to make second-hand the first choice worldwide, Vinted enables people to sell and buy second-hand clothes and lifestyle items from each other, helping give those items a second or even third life.  

Vinted Go launched in 2022,  with a focus on developing products and solutions for more seamless shipping and delivery across Europe. Vinted Go has connected more than 40 carriers and more than 200,000 PUDO points across Europe to support the delivery of millions of parcels per year.  

The Vinted Group, composed of Vinted Marketplace and Vinted Go, is headquartered in Vilnius, with workplaces in Czech Republic, Germany, Lithuania, France, the United Kingdom, the Netherlands and over 1,800 employees. It is backed by six leading venture capital firms: Accel, Burda Principal Investments, EQT Growth, Insight Partners, Lightspeed Venture Partners, and Sprints Capital.
